Thai Curry with Sesame & Vegetables

Get ready for a taste explosion with this delicious Thai curry recipe! The combination of vibrant flavours and nutritious vegetables will leave you feeling satisfied and uplifted. Don’t worry if you’re not an experienced cook – this recipe is easy to follow and will have you creating your own culinary masterpiece in no time.

You will need:

tofu firm
soy sauce
cinnamon
turmeric
cumin
coriander powder
sweet paprika

2 garlic
1 onion
1 red chilli
ginger
1 carrot
500 ml vegetable broth
sesame seeds
400 ml coconut milk
zucchini
broccoli
salt
cilantro
1 lime

Preparation:

Marinate
Cut the tofu into cubes.  Combine the soy sauce, sweet paprika, cinnamon, turmeric, cumin and coriander powder in a small bowl and mix with your hands.

Start by finely chopping the onion, garlic, carrot, ginger, and chilli. In a large pan, heat a drizzle of oil and sauté the chopped ingredients until they become fragrant. This will release their aromatic flavours and ensure a rich base for your curry. Add the vegetable broth, sesame seeds, and soy sauce. Blend all the ingredients using a hand blender. Pour the sesame sauce and coconut milk.

Add the tofu. As for the veggies, we have zucchini and broccoli to add a pop of colour and freshness to our dish. Slice the zucchini into thin strips and chop the broccoli into bite-sized florets. Not only will they add texture and vibrant green hues, but they’ll also provide a healthy and nutritious element to our meals. Bring to a boil and leave for about 15-20 minutes. Adjust with salt. And for the finishing touch, squeeze in some fresh lime juice to give it that tangy, refreshing twist. Garnish with cilantro.
